Hamilton and Verstappen admit surprise at Ferrari pace

Ferrari surprised everyone in the paddock in Monaco with Charles Leclerc and Carlos Sainz topping the times in second practice on Thursday afternoon. Lewis Hamilton was third fastest but the Mercedes driver was almost four tenths slower than Leclerc, while Red Bull's Max Verstappen was just 0.007s behind his main rival for the 2021 title. Both admitted that the sudden pace of Ferrari on the iconic street circuit had been unexpected. Read also: Ferrari's Leclerc and Sainz set impressive pace in Monaco FP2 "The Ferraris are really strong," said Hamilton. "Surprising to see them improve so much, but that's great.
